探索OpenGL的深度:OpenGL Insights代码库
如果你对计算机图形学有所了解,那么你一定听说过OpenGL。作为一款开放源代码的标准编程接口,OpenGL被广泛应用于各种2D和3D图形应用程序中。今天,我们要向你推荐一个非常有用的资源:。
OpenGL Insights代码库是什么?
OpenGL Insights代码库是一个由多位专家编写的、包含大量示例代码的开源项目。这个项目的目标是帮助开发者更好地理解和掌握OpenGL的各种特性,提高他们的编程技能。
OpenGL Insights代码库可以用来做什么?
这个代码库包含了许多示例程序,涵盖了OpenGL的各个方面,包括渲染管线、着色器语言、纹理映射、光照模型等等。每个示例都配有详细的文档,解释了代码的工作原理和技术细节。你可以通过运行这些示例来学习如何在实际应用中使用OpenGL。
此外,这个代码库还包含了多个完整的实例项目,如实时渲染引擎、光线追踪系统等。这些项目展示了OpenGL在复杂场景中的应用,并提供了很多实用的设计思路和技术方案。
无论你是初学者还是经验丰富的开发者,都可以从这个代码库中找到有价值的内容。通过深入学习和实践,你将能够更熟练地运用OpenGL来创建高质量的图形应用程序。
OpenGL Insights代码库的特点
- 丰富多样的示例:这个代码库包含了大量精心设计的示例程序,覆盖了OpenGL的各种应用场景。
- 详尽的文档:每个示例都配有详细的文档,解释了代码的工作原理和技术细节。
- 完整的技术解决方案:这个代码库提供了多个完整的实例项目,展示了OpenGL在复杂场景中的应用。
- 开放源代码:所有代码都是开源的,你可以自由地下载、修改和分享。
总结
OpenGL Insights代码库是一个极其宝贵的资源,对于想要深入了解OpenGL的开发者来说,绝对不容错过。如果你想提升你的OpenGL编程技能,或者寻找灵感和解决方案,那么请务必关注这个项目。
立即探索OpenGL Insights代码库:
开始你的OpenGL学习之旅吧!